Question

13.molecules containing only polar covalent bonds
a. are always polar.
b. may or may not be polar.
c. are always ionic.
d. are always nonpolar.

Explanation:

Brief Explanations

Polar covalent bonds are bonds where electrons are shared unequally between atoms. However, the overall polarity of a molecule depends on its shape. For example, in \(CO_2\), the \(C = O\) bonds are polar covalent. But because \(CO_2\) is a linear molecule (\(O = C=O\)), the bond dipoles cancel each other out, and the molecule is non - polar. In \(H_2O\), the \(O - H\) bonds are polar covalent, and because \(H_2O\) has a bent shape, the bond dipoles do not cancel, and the molecule is polar. So, molecules with only polar covalent bonds may or may not be polar.

Answer:

b. may or may not be polar.
